基于struts架构的人事信息系统建立软件工程专业论文.docxVIP

基于struts架构的人事信息系统建立软件工程专业论文.docx

  1. 1、本文档共66页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
基于struts架构的人事信息系统建立软件工程专业论文

目 录 第一章 绪论1 1.1 研究背景1 1.2 国内外发展现状及趋势2 1.2.1 我国人力资源管理的现状2 1.2.2 国外人力资源管理的现状5 1.2.3 人力资源管理发展的趋势分析6 1.3 研究内容与意义7 1.4 技术路线图8 第二章 人力资源管理系统的功能设计及相关技术9 HYPERLINK \l _TOC_250003 J2EE,MVC 模式和 Struts 框架 9 HYPERLINK \l _TOC_250002 J2EE 平台 9 HYPERLINK \l _TOC_250001 MVC 模式 10 HYPERLINK \l _TOC_250000 Struts 框架 11 2.2 设计系统概述12 2.3 系统功能12 2.3.1 系统功能图12 2.3.2 用户信息管理13 2.3.3 员工信息管理13 2.3.4 招聘信息管理13 2.3.5 考勤信息管理14 2.3.6 系统示意图14 2.3.7 人事管理信息系统的问题与解决方案14 2.3.8 用户需求确定16 2.3.9 系统数据流分析17 2.4 系统的设计17 2.4.1 总体设计17 2.4.2 数据库设计19 2.5 系统的详细设计方法24 2.5.1 代码设计24 2.5.2 输出设计25 2.5.3 输入设计25 2.5.4 处理过程设计26 2.6 本章小结27 第三章 人力资源管理信息系统的实现28 3.1 系统实现28 3.2 构建视图29 3.3 构建模型33 3.4 业务对象39 3.5 数据访问对象42 3.6 构建控制器47 3.7 本章小结50 第四章 系统的测试51 4.1 测试概述51 4.2 测试范围53 4.3 测试用例54 4.4 具体测试方案57 4.5 本章小结58 第五章 结果与展望59 5.1 总结59 5.2 展望60 参考文献61 致 谢64 第一章 绪论 1.1 研究背景 数字化计算机的发明是人类一项非常伟大的科技成就。几乎是所有的科学和 技术发展和完善的推动力,甚至成为社会和一切技术领域都必不可少的智能工 具,其作用及影响远远超出了人们的预期[1]。随着计算机技术的发展和网络设备 技术的改进,计算机数据处理也从其应用的初级阶段进阶到成熟和完善的高级阶 段,目前可以为许多应用领域提供功能和不同应用类型的计算机信息系统。在各 种不同类型的信息系统之中,面向企业的管理系统开发具有开发量大,使用广泛 的特点。据初步估计,计算机应用中有超过 60%的应用与管理有关。 计算机在企业的应用,开始于最基础的数据处理。最初是以减轻人们的劳动 强度为目的,例如用于计算工资、管理员工、统计核算、打印报表等。通俗的讲, 这类业务较少应用于管理工作当中,主要模拟手工劳动,是电子数据处理(EDP) 业务的一种。但是随着需求和技术的发展,计算机逐步融入到企业经营管理之中, 如财务管理、生产管理、物料管理,但是仍然没有涉及到各个系统的管理,即进 入到事务或业务处理系统(TPS)阶段。使用系统的角度来看,从全球设计企业 计算机管理系统。我们的目标是,通过自动方式,综合经营,管理,决策于一体, 以提高工作效率的企业管理信息系统,效率和效益,这将使自动化在企业管理中 发挥更重要的作用决策和潜在的能力[3]。 以往,许多行业的领导和管理者往往把计算机应用和数据操作单独的看待。 其造成原因是:计算机应用和数据操作者缺乏与计算机用户之间的交流兴趣,不 想使用用户可以理解的方式和语言与之交流。因此,我们要处理好计算机应用服 务人员与信息用户之间的关系,从而提高两方之间的协作配合[5]。从而不但提高 软件质量和软件生命周期,而且提升管理人员的工作效率和对全局事务的把握和 处理能力。近几年,随着人们对信息资源的重要性方面认识程度的不断提升,在 竞争激烈的环境中,人们对掌握精确的信息化资源要求不断提升,人们发现信息 管理系统的作用越来越明显。 因为人力资源管理系统成为信息管理中最为重要的一个因素,所以有很多企 事业单位把它引入到现代化的企业管理当中[4]。随着未来公司体系结构由单一化 向多元化迈进的进程,公司人事变动越发频繁;员工关系链越发复杂;工资的管 理越来越多样化;人力资源的管理对人力、物力、财力的消耗不断加剧,人们对 此类系统的依赖程度必将不断提升,而人力资源管理系统也必将依靠着其人性化 的界面;简单的操作模式;对输入数据精准的处理和妥善的保存,迎来更加光明 的前景[6]。 图 1-1 人力资源管理的转变 1.2 国内外发展现状及趋势 1.2.1 我国人力资源管理的现状 人才是信息时代企业发展的动力之源,员工重于利润,人力资源将是企业制 胜的关键。谁能掌握越多的人才,谁就能脱颖而出,独领风骚。21 世纪,人才 资源

文档评论(0)

131****9843 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档